I got up before the snow came and pulled the DA 170 outside (17 DEGREES) put the wings on an started it up with the ProFlow cans. First, they sound like a quiet muffler should.The motor had an electric motor feel from idle to full throttle. They were much better than the KS 95's and even smoother than the stock DA mufflers which are obnoxiously loud. I will have to fly to really see how they feel. Now if I can adjust my problematic carb so I can idle for a little longer without fuel leaking past the needle, it will be perfect. Good work Planebender.
